Glenn Howells Architects to redesign Severn Trent office
Designs by Glenn Howells Architects to turn an office of water company Severn Trent into a low-energy complex, have been given the go ahead by local planners.
The office at Shelton on the outskirts of Shrewsbury will be redeveloped so that the main elements of the building comprise recycled timber, clear glazing and natural anodised aluminium.
Glenn Howells Architects is expected to start work on site this autumn.
